Why Me ?


Legendary Wimbledon player Arthur Ashe got infection in his blood, during a heart surgery in 1983. Letters poured in from all over the world, as he was dying of AIDS. One letter asked, "Why has GOD chosen you for such a bad disease?"

To this, Arthur Ashe replied:
"In This world, over 50 million children start playing tennis, 5 million learn to play tennis, 500,000 learn professional tennis, 50,000 come to the circuit, 5000 reach the grand slam, 50 reach Wimbledon, 4 to semi final, 2 to the finals,
When I was holding a cup I never asked GOD 'Why me?' And today in pain I should not be asking GOD 'Why me?..."
